- 65% Polyester 35% Combed Cotton Durable Jersey Knit
- Beautiful stitched crew neckline
- Tag-less neck to attribute comfort
- Solid color tee's in a variety of colors
- Classic fit soft and silky long sleeved tee
- Center back length 26" inches in size M

These are the measurements of a new (unwashed) Small:
UPDATE: The shirt shrunk after washing. Measurements below are now 0.5 to 1 inch smaller. ......................................................................... I just received a Heather Purple in Small. I have not washed it or worn it so it has not shrunk or stretched. Below are the measurements of the shirt when laid flat. Hopefully these can be compared to clothing that fits you well and you can decide if this shirt is right for you. Top of sleeve seam to cuff: 24.5" Forearm width: 4.25" Middle of upper arm width: 5.5" Sleeve seam width (top to bottom of seam that joins sleeve to torso): 8.5" Shoulders (sleeve seam to sleeve seam): 14" Bust (bottom of arm seam to bottom of arm seam - across the chest): 17.5" Hip (across bottom of shirt): 17.5" Waist (narrowest width of middle of shirt): 15.5" Neck opening: 7.75" Top of sleeve seam to neck opening: 3.5" Length: top of collar to bottom hem = 25.75" top of sleeve to bottom hem = 25" center of back to bottom hem = 25" -This light purple color is not see-through (tried it with a black, white, and bright pink bra). -Seems to fit me as intended (form fitting, but not totally skin tight). If it were about 1.5 inches smaller it would be skin tight. -Material is thin enough that it lightly shows bra straps in the back. When I look at the bottom over jeans, it's not tight, but I can still see the outline of the top, button, pockets, and belt loops of my jeans. -Given the stated purpose of the shirt, I agree it would be excellent as an under-scrub top. -I'm on the fence as to whether I would wear it by itself. I think that will be determined when I wash it. If it shrinks at all, the answer is no. It's only 35% cotton, so I expect it won't shrink much (if at all), but we'll see. If it does shrink, I like the proportions of this shirt enough to keep this one as a layering shirt and try ordering up a size to see if that would work as a stand-alone piece.
